What is a Live Casino?
Unlike standard online casino games -- which rely on Random Number Generators (RNGs) and computer graphics-- a live casino streams real-life table games from state-of-the-art studios or actual brick-and-mortar casinos in real-time.
Gamers view human croupiers deal cards, spin live roulette wheels, and roll dice through high-definition video feeds. Through an integrated chat interface, players can engage with the dealerships and fellow individuals, producing a social, immersive environment that carefully mirrors strolling into a high-end resort in Nairobi or Mombasa.
The Legal and Regulatory Landscape in Kenya
Before diving into real-money gaming, it is important to understand the regulative environment. Kenya is among the most progressively regulated video gaming markets in Africa.
The market is managed by the Betting Control and Licensing Board (BCLB) under the Betting, Lotteries and Gaming Act. Operators wanting to provide services lawfully within the country should acquire a legitimate license from the BCLB.
- Player Safety: Licensed platforms must abide by rigorous customer security laws.
- Tax: Kenya uses a keeping tax on jackpots, which accredited operators normally deduct automatically upon payout.
- Age Restriction: Players must be at least 18 years of ages to lawfully take part in any type of gaming in Kenya.

Why Live Casinos are Booming in Kenya
Numerous socioeconomic and technological factors have actually contributed to the quick growth of live dealer gaming in the country:
- Mobile Money Integration: Kenya is a worldwide leader in mobile payments. The smooth integration of platforms like M-Pesa and Airtel Money allows players to fund their accounts and withdraw profits quickly without requiring traditional credit cards.
- Enhanced Internet Infrastructure: The growth of 4G networks and the rollout of 5G in significant city centers like Nairobi, Kisumu, and Mombasa guarantee buffer-free, high-definition streaming.
- Mobile phone Penetration: With millions of inexpensive smartphones in circulation, the casino floor is now available from the palm of one's hand, anytime and anywhere.
- Social Interaction: Many gamers miss the physical camaraderie of traditional places. Live chat features bridge this space, allowing players to talk with dealerships and other individuals.
